Harry Potter star Miriam Margolyes slammed over high asking price for Sydney rental property: ‘There goes 93 per cent of my salary’

Miriam Margolyes has been slammed by fans over the asking price to rent her Sydney property.

84-year-old actress famous for her role in Harry Potter is seeking to rent out her two-bedroom home located in Bondi, and she recently posted about it on Facebook to generate attention.

‘Rush to rent this gorgeous Bondi property,’ she captioned a post advertising the property listing.

On the contrary, certain enthusiasts found the weekly rental fee of $1,300 for the semi-detached house to be rather steep.

As a trusted lifestyle advisor, I’ve been keeping an eye on the property market and found that the weekly rental rate for a typical two-bedroom home in trendy Bondi is around $1,245, making Miriam’s asking price slightly above this average.

On May 23rd, Miriam initially advertised the property, highlighting its ‘enduring charm’ and ‘graceful period details’.

This cozy residence boasts hardwood floors throughout, a dedicated laundry space, and a secluded backyard for privacy.

The Daily Telegraph reported that Miriam picked up the property back in 1984 for just $93,000. 

In 2013, Miriam acquired Australian citizenship, and she now shares a beautiful residence in the NSW Southern Highlands with her longtime partner, Heather Sutherland, whom she has been with for 57 years.

In the year 1967, Miriam and her partner Heather, who hailed from Australia, crossed paths for the first time while collaborating on a BBC radio play. This encounter took place shortly after Heather completed her academic journey at the University of Cambridge.

Since then, they’ve been a pair, and in her 2021 autobiography, “This Much Is True,” Miriam couldn’t help but express her admiration for their collaboration.

‘We have been together for 53 years. It is a big achievement,’ she penned at the time.

In contrast to me, Heather, who holds an academic title and is a scholar, tends to be more introverted, maintaining privacy and keeping her thoughts largely to herself.

Heather is a historian hailing from Australia, who previously served as a professor at the Vrije Universiteit Amsterdam in the Netherlands.
